Commerce Bank bought a new stake in Penumbra, Inc. (NYSE:PEN - Free Report) during the fourth qu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or bought 1,160 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$275,000.
Several other large investors have also modified their holdings of PEN. UMB Bank n.a. lifted its position in shares of Penumbra by 57.4% in the 4th quarter. UMB Bank n.a. now owns 192 shares of the company's stock worth $46,000 after buying an additional 70 shares during the last quarter. Hurley Capital LLC bought a new position in shares of Penumbra during the fourth quarter valued at approximately $56,000. Huntington National Bank raised its position in shares of Penumbra by 138.7% during the 4th quarter. Huntington National Bank now owns 265 shares of the company's stock worth $63,000 after purchasing an additional 154 shares during the period. Mather Group LLC. lifted its holdings in shares of Penumbra by 208.0% in the 4th quarter. Mather Group LLC. now owns 308 shares of the company's stock worth $73,000 after purchasing an additional 208 shares during the last quarter. Finally, Jones Financial Companies Lllp boosted its position in Penumbra by 25.0% during the 4th quarter. Jones Financial Companies Lllp now owns 375 shares of the company's stock valued at $89,000 after purchasing an additional 75 shares during the period. Institutional investors own 88.88% of the company's stock.

Penumbra Price Performance
Shares of NYSE:PEN traded down $4.55 during trading hours on Wednesday, hitting $292.36. 520,775 shares of the company's stock traded hands, compared to its average volume of 426,570. The company's fifty day simple moving average is $276.75 and its two-hundred day simple moving average is $256.41. The company has a market cap of $11.32 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 859.88,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 2.83 and a beta of 0.56.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.02, a quick ratio of 3.25 and a current ratio of 6.01. Penumbra, Inc. has a 52 week low of $148.00 and a 52 week high of $310.00.
Penumbra (NYSE:PEN - Get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Wednesday, April 23rd. The company reported $0.83 earnings per share for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of $0.66 by $0.17. The firm had revenue of $324.14 million during the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$315.72 million. Penumbra had a net margin of 1.17% and a return on equity of 9.74%. The firm's revenue for the quarter was up 16.3%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period last year, the firm posted $0.41 earnings per share. As a group, equities analysts anticipate that Penumbra, Inc. will post 3.67 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Penumbra Company Profile

Penumbra,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, designs, develops, manufactures, and markets medical devices in the United States and internationally. The company offers peripheral products, including the Indigo System for power aspiration of thrombus in the body; Lightning Flash, a mechanical thrombectomy system; Lightning Bolt 7, an arterial thrombectomy system; and CAT RX.
